It's less about the fundamentals and more about lack of knowing how the buying process works.
1. Why reject 15% of your users? Most transactions use PP anyway, so this will not boost their income much, if at all.
2. Why ban all digital goods? There were other solutions to their FB problems.
3. Month long listings? Yeah, sound good on paper, until you realize they promote a glut of stock that buyers feel no urgency to get.
4. Best Match literally making it chore to find stuff?
